PicLits is a site where you can choose a photo and put words on it to turn them into posters. You can choose to drag-n-drop words from a list or freestyle where you type your own words. Here are two that I made.

Here are some of my favourite super villains:

  • Venom – He is a photographer from Spider-man 3 who becomes infected with an alien-type goo that encourages him to have lots of bad feelings like jealousy, anger, vainness, and vengeance. He wanted to get back at Peter Parker for getting him fired.
  • The Joker – He is from Batman Forever and Dark Night and he’s just plain crazy. He wants to have ultimate power and rule the Earth.
  • Mr. Freeze – He is a scientist in Batman & Robin who had an accident in his lab when he was trying to cure his wife from being sick. Another villain scientist named Poison Ivy told him that Batman was responsible for his wife’s death so he wanted revenge.
  • Megatron – He’s Optimus Prime’s brother in Transformers He’s power hungry and is willing to destroy every thing in his way even Optimus.
  • Darth Vader – He’s truly Anakin Skywalker the Jedi Knight in Star Wars. He was tricked by the Emperor to turn evil to save the person he loved, but she died anyway which made him want revenge on the Jedi. He was badly burned so Emperor Palpatine created a special suit that allowed him to breathe and stay alive. He became known as Darth Vader when he was inside the suit.
